Nigeria recorded a significant improvement in external sector performance in the first quarter of 2026, with the current account surplus increasing to $4.98 billion, an increase of 255.7 percent from the previous quarter. This growth was largely driven by stronger revenues from exports of crude oil, gas and refined oil, coupled with a sharp decline in the fuel import bill. …
